Transaction 74e10595e02cf1e80e6213c71137ae60a7780a3b99c2cb10e51b2d2b03ea21c5

5 Input
2 Outputs
  • 74e10595e02cf1e80e6213c71137ae60a7780a3b99c2cb10e51b2d2b03ea21c5:0
  • value  623716
    address  12UiuQPkJ2C69DjAZrhzsnmheDW4BLDnPn
  • 74e10595e02cf1e80e6213c71137ae60a7780a3b99c2cb10e51b2d2b03ea21c5:1
  • value  9608691
    address  142ZENMU4SGJvKmAp2XCYvjgyNJHHQoMhn